我尽力了,但要让心形看起来真的很好可能有点困难(除了贴纸,但这根本不好,是吗)。
以下是Python代码:
fromturtleimport*
speed(0)#速度,如果觉得太快可以设置为1(1为慢,10为快,0为最快)
tracer(2)#显示速度,如果觉得太快可以设置为1(如上)
hideturtle()#隐藏画笔
Setting(500,500)#500×500方屏
up()#拿起笔
goto(-150,50)#转到目标点
down()#放笔
color("red",red")#将画笔全部填充为红色
seth(90)#方向已改为顶部
begin_fill()#开始填充
circle(-75,180)#向上方画一个半圆right
circle(75,-180)#向右画一个半圆
step=4.06635
seth(270)#向下
foriinrange(90):#画一个椭圆
Forward(step)#步长
step=step-0.025#逐渐减小步长
Right(1)#右转一度
foriinrange(90):
step=step+0.025#逐渐增加步长
Right(1)#右转一度
Forward(step)#取步幅长度
end_fill()
下面是跑步的效果:
爱上一篇:python程序代码
下一篇:python中turtle画爱心